#4c21d5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4c21d5 is composed of 29.8% red, 12.9%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.3% cyan, 84.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 254.3 degrees, a saturation of 73.2% and a lightness of 48.2%. #4c21d5 color hex could be obtained by blending #9842ff with #0000ab.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#4c21d5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4c21d5 has RGB values of R:76, G:33, B:213 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.85,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 4989397.

Shades and Tints of #4c21d5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030109 is the darkest color, while #f9f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4c21d5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#787680 is the less saturated color, while #3d05f1 is the most saturated one.
